Argentina boss shares details of Luis Diaz exchange after Colombia wonder goal

Argentina boss Lionel Scaloni was glowing in his praise of Luis Diaz after the Liverpool winger’s sensational goal for Colombia on Tuesday.

Amid the ongoing speculation around his future at Anfield, Diaz once again starred for his country as he opened the scoring in spectacular fashion during the 1-1 draw in Buenos Aires.

Having picked the ball up just past the halfway line, the 28-year-old made his way down the left before turning inside, skipping past the challenges of the Argentina defenders with ease before cooly slotting the ball past Emi Martinez to give the visitors the lead.



Diaz’s goal even had the opposition purring, with Scaloni unable to hide his admiration for the Liverpool star.



"I admire Luis Diaz as a player.

I congratulate him because he’s a true talent," the Argentine coach said after the game.

Diaz’s goal will no doubt catch plenty of attention, not least in Barcelona as the winger continues to be linked with a move to the Camp Nou.

Liverpool has already turned down an approach from the La Liga champion this summer, although reports in Spain have suggested that won’t deter Barca, with Mundo Deportivo suggesting they’re putting all their focus on Diaz after ruling out a move for Nico Williams.

Barcelona’s sporting director Deco has already added fuel to the flames by admitting to being a big fan of Diaz.

"We like Luis [Diaz], we like [Marcus] Rashford, and we like other players," Deco told Catalan radio station RAC1.

And Diaz himself has revealed he has been speaking to other clubs as he weighs up his options, although he remains content at Anfield with just two years remaining on his contract.

"I'm very happy at Liverpool," Diaz said while away on international duty
